Preview Box

Illinois at Virginia

Date/Time/Place: Saturday Sept. 11, 2021: 10 a.m. CST, Memorial Stadium.

Surface: Grass

Capacity: 61,500 

Records: Illinois 1-1 in 2021; 2-6 in 2020; Virginia 1-0 in 2021; 5-5 in 2020.

Betting Line: Virginia by 10.5. 

Series notes: Illinois leads the all-time series against Virginia, 2-0. This is the first time Illinois and Virginia will meet during the regular season along with Illinois' first ever game in the Commonwealth of Virginia. Illinois' two wins over Virginia have come in bowl games (1990 Florida Citrus Bowl and 1999 MicronPC.com Bowl).

TV: ACC Network; Chris Cotter (PBP), Mark Herzlich (analyst), and Jalyn Johnson (sideline)

Radio (Illinois): Brian Barnhart (PBP), Martin O'Donnell (analysis) & Steve Kelly (Pre/HT/Post) » The broadcast can be heard live on TuneIn online radio, Sirius/ XM satellite radio & SiriusXM Internet and at FightingIllini.com.
